How much do business central developer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 5, 2026, the average yearly pay for business central developer in Wisconsin is $85,975.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$52,000.00 and $112,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Business Central Developer?

A Business Central Developer is a software professional who specializes in designing, customizing, and maintaining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central solutions for organizations. They develop and modify extensions, integrate third-party applications, and optimize business processes using AL language and related tools. Their goal is to ensure that Business Central meets the unique needs of a business, providing technical support and enhancements as required. Business Central Developers often work closely with business analysts and end-users to deliver efficient and scalable ERP solutions.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Business Central Developer?

To thrive as a Business Central Developer, you need strong programming skills in AL language, a solid understanding of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central, and experience with ERP systems. Familiarity with tools like Visual Studio Code, Azure DevOps, and relevant Microsoft certifications such as MB-800 are typically required. Problem-solving, effective communication, and attention to detail are vital soft skills for collaborating with stakeholders and ensuring accurate customizations. These competencies are crucial to deliver robust business solutions, streamline operations, and support organizational growth.

What are some typical challenges faced by Business Central Developers when customizing ERP solutions for clients?

Business Central Developers often encounter challenges such as aligning customizations with client-specific business processes while ensuring future upgradability and system stability. Balancing the use of extensions versus base code modifications is crucial to minimize issues during version updates. Additionally, effective communication with end users and consultants is essential to accurately translate business requirements into technical solutions. Collaborating with cross-functional teams and managing multiple projects simultaneously also requires strong organizational skills.
